Sri Lanka, Nov. 12 -- It is none of the business of the Election Commission to inquire about candidates' citizenship and as such the EC had not asked them to furnish any documents pertaining to their citizenship, EC Chairman Mahinda Deshapriya said.

Speaking to the Daily Mirror, he said they had not asked any candidate to produce any documents pertaining to renunciation of other countries' citizenship and added they had no relevance to that.

"We do not examine any documents of renunciation of citizenship on the submission of nomination or prior to that, the Chairman said.
